Passenger's Airbag Module: Installation

2016 Subaru Legacy 2.5iSECTION Installation
CAUTION:
  • Refer to "CAUTION" of "General Description" before handling the airbag system components. < Ref. to CAUTIONΒ , General Description. >
  • Do not allow harness and connectors to interfere or get tangled up with other parts.
  • When reusing the tether clip on the upper part of the trim panel - front pillar UPR, check that there is no damage to the tether clip. If the clip is damaged, its holding force is reduced and the trim panel - front pillar UPR may come off. Be sure to replace it with a new clip.
  1. Before installation, inspect the following items and replace any faulty part with a new one.
    • Passenger's airbag lid (instrument panel surface) is cracked or deformed.
    • Airbag module is cracked or deformed.
    • Harness and/or connector is cracked, deformed or open.
    • Harness wire is exposed.
    • Mounting bracket is cracked or deformed.
  2. Install the instrument panel assembly. < Ref. to INSTALLATION , Instrument Panel Assembly. >
  3. Install the cover side sill - front and the front cover - side sill on the left and right sides.
  4. Install the column assembly - steering. < Ref. to INSTALLATION , Steering Column. >
  5. Install the keyless access control module.

    Tightening torque:Β 

    7.5 N.m (0.8 kgf-m, 5.5 ft-lb)Β 

  6. Install the combination meter assembly.
  7. Install the pocket assembly - CTR.
  8. Install the audio assembly or navigation assembly.
  9. Install the heater control assembly.
  10. Install the center grille assembly.
  11. Install the panel center assembly.
  12. Install the glove box assembly.
  13. Install the trim panel - front pillar UPR on the RH and LH sides. < Ref. to INSTALLATION , Upper Inner Trim. >
  14. Install the grille speaker side on the RH and LH sides.
  15. Install the panel - knee guard.

    Tightening torque:Β 

    7 N.m (0.7 kgf-m, 5.2 ft-lb)Β 

  16. Install the panel - switch.
  17. Install the cover assembly - instrument panel LWR driver.
  18. Install the panel center LWR on the RH and LH sides.
  19. Install the cover - shift lever and the console box assembly.

    Tightening torque:Β 

    Console box assembly: 6.5 N.m (0.7 kgf-m, 4.8 ft-lb)Β 

  20. Connect the ground terminal to battery sensor. < Ref. to BATTERY , NOTE, Repair Contents. >
